  • Wide Supply Voltage Range: 1.8 V to 18 V
  • Adjustable Threshold: Down to 400 mV
  • High Threshold Accuracy:
    • 1.0% Over Temperature
    • 0.25% (Typical)
  • Low Quiescent Current: 5.5 µA (Typical)
  • Open-Drain Output
  • Internal Hysteresis: 5.5 mV (Typical)
  • Temperature Range: –40°C to +125°C
  • Packages:
    • SOT-6
    • 1.5-mm × 1.5-mm WSON-6

The TPS3710 wide-supply voltage detector operates over a 1.8-V to 18-V range. The device has a high-accuracy comparator with an internal 400-mV reference and an open-drain output rated to 18 V for precision voltage detection. The monitored voltage can be set with the use of external resistors.

The OUT pin is driven low when the voltage at the SENSE pin drops below (VIT–), and goes high when the voltage returns above the respective threshold (VIT+). The comparator in the TPS3710 includes built-in hysteresis for filtering to reject brief glitches, thereby ensuring stable output operation without false triggering.

The TPS3710 is available in a SOT-6 package, and a 1.5-mm × 1.5-mm WSON-6 package, and is specified over the junction temperature range of –40°C to +125°C.
